4. Wallets, signatures and blockchain transactions

Where a feature requires a wallet transaction, the user remains responsible for the wallet and for reviewing the transaction before signing it. The wallet provider may display transaction details that differ in presentation from the Soltan interface; the user should verify the final transaction in the wallet before approval.

  • Never provide a seed phrase or private key to Soltan or any person claiming to represent Soltan.
  • Use the correct wallet and verify recipient, mint, pool, amounts, fees and other transaction details before signing.
  • Blockchain transactions may be irreversible. A transaction signed and confirmed on-chain may not be reversible by Soltan.
  • Wrong addresses, wrong token parameters, wrong amounts, excessive slippage, insufficient SOL, network congestion or user mistakes may cause loss.

Soltan is not responsible, to the maximum extent permitted by applicable law, for losses caused by a user's incorrect input, incorrect wallet, failure to review a transaction, disclosure of credentials, phishing, malware, compromised devices, or unauthorized wallet activity outside Soltan's control.

6. Liquidity pools and market activity

Where available, Soltan may provide tools for creating or managing a Solana liquidity pool using supported third-party blockchain programs such as Raydium. The pool, its smart-contract/program rules and its on-chain state are not controlled by Soltan merely because Soltan provides an interface for interacting with them.

Providing liquidity involves significant risks, including price volatility, slippage, impermanent loss, liquidity loss, arbitrage, market manipulation, MEV/front-running, smart-contract/program risks and loss of assets. Pool values displayed by Soltan are estimates derived from blockchain data and may be delayed, unavailable or inaccurate.

Removing liquidity does not guarantee that the user receives a particular amount or value. The amount ultimately received is determined by the relevant on-chain transaction, pool state, fees, slippage settings and network conditions.

8. Points, vouchers and SOL Rewards

Soltan may operate competitions or other programmes under which eligible users receive platform points. Points are promotional platform credits only. They are not crypto-assets, money, deposits, shares, securities, investment instruments or a claim on Soltan's assets unless mandatory law requires otherwise.

The Points Store may offer SOL Rewards. A SOL Reward is a reward voucher/claim option that may be exchanged for the stated number of points and, after a valid claim is reviewed and approved, may result in a manual SOL payout to the Solana wallet address supplied by the claimant.

  • Points have no cash value outside the programme and cannot normally be transferred or sold unless Soltan expressly enables this.
  • Reward availability, point costs, reward values, eligibility and programme rules may be changed for future claims, subject to mandatory law and any rights already accrued.
  • A submitted reward claim is not automatically a guaranteed payout. Claims may be reviewed, rejected or cancelled where the account, claim or reward conditions are not satisfied.
  • The claimant is responsible for supplying the correct payout wallet. A payout sent to a wrong address supplied by the claimant may be irreversible.
  • Taxes or reporting obligations arising from rewards are the claimant's responsibility unless applicable law requires Soltan to withhold or report.

Reward descriptions and point requirements shown in the Store form the specific terms for that reward. The current programme is subject to the applicable Store rules and these Terms.

13. Regulatory, tax and jurisdictional responsibility

Crypto-asset laws differ substantially between countries and may change. Depending on the activity, a person may need a licence, registration, notification, disclosure, white paper, consumer warning or other compliance measure.

Soltan does not represent that any token, offer, marketing activity, liquidity activity or reward programme is lawful in every jurisdiction. You are responsible for determining whether you may legally use the service and whether your token or activity is permitted where you are located and where your users or purchasers are located.

Nothing in these Terms is a declaration that Soltan is exempt from MiCA, any national implementation law, financial-services regulation or another regulatory regime. Soltan does not hold itself out as providing regulated investment advice, custody, portfolio management or other regulated services unless expressly stated and lawfully authorised to do so.

Users are responsible for their own tax reporting and payment obligations. Nothing on Soltan is tax advice.
